The paper discussed the problem of count in a small region, which was situated in a great system, and it introduced a special scheme of calculation for flux of cell or surface and current of surface.In some cases, the size of detector is so smaller than the size of the whole system that the direct simulating method can't figure out a well result. Basing on the MCNP software, the author solved the matter by calculating the value of point to replacing the value of cell or surface. The research searched out a new means to solve similar matters.By using the studying result, the author programmed the Gamma code, with the interface of window, which can simulate the course that a y-detector measures the radioactivity in soil and calculate the dose ratio and the chart of energy deposition.
